Roy Herron Will Have To Earn Every Vote

Posted on April 26, 2009 at 2:44 pm

Including that of his communications director’s daughter. Jane Q. says she will not commit to a gubernatorial candidate until she knows where he or she stands on a issue near and dear to her heart:

What I need to know in order to make my decision is whether or not our next governor is willing to consider clemency for Abu Ali Abdur’Rahman. I’ll leave it to you to research his case if you’re unfamiliar, and explain that aside from the piss-poor case against him, he is absolutely the kindest, most thoughtful human being I know.

Abu is a dear friend and I do not want to see the State of Tennessee murder him. This issue is very personal to me, and the power our next governor will have over it affects me more than any other problem he or she could possibly handle.

So I need to know what the candidates will do about my friend. Then I will make my decision.
